10 Best Games Like Citizen Sleeper

Remarkable is an understatement when it comes to describing a title as captivating as Citizen Sleeper. The game is an indie darling that combines sci-fi RPG with an incredible narrative and bits of dice-based gameplay. Set in a space station called Erlin’s Eye, players dive into an elaborate dystopian, interstellar society dominated by capitalism. Players navigate this corporate world as the Sleeper, who is a digital consciousness in an artificial body. Here, they unravel the mysteries of friendship, survival, and autonomy. 10. Suzerain
The Republic of Sordland faced a civil war following twenty years of authoritarianism and economic recession under President Tarquin Soll. As the newly elected president, you take on the role of Anton Rayne. The fate of the country rests on your shoulders as you attempt to resolve the economic crisis amidst the citizens' protests and demands for change. Players must strategize on how to lead the country and come up with policies to protect it from powerful foreign nations. In their first term, players focus on resolving structural problems. However, they must prevail through a tense geopolitical world to win a second term.
9. Neo Cab
Play as Nina in this exciting game that blends a visual novel with survival aspects. The protagonist works at a vehicle rental service as a driver for Neo Cab. She is on a mission to uncover the truth behind Savvy's sudden disappearance. Furthermore, she must carry out her duties of picking up passengers. The gameplay hinges on the decisions you make when conversing with your passengers. Moreover, these choices and conversations alter the mood of the protagonist, which in turn dictates her dialogue options. In addition, her mood determines whether or not she’ll pick up more passengers.

7. Sable
A young girl, Sable, must search for a mask as part of her coming-of-age rite of passage before rejoining her nomadic clan. Players control her as she courses through a desolate desert planet named Midden. On your journey, you meet different characters who give you different tasks to carry out. The gameplay revolves around solving puzzles, making discoveries, and coursing through dunes and ancient ruins. Moreover, players can customize most aspects of their gameplay, such as outfits, the avatar’s hoverbike, and the story-driven masks.
6. Tharsis
A team of astronauts embarks on the first crewed mission to Mars. They are determined to track down a signal that presumably originated from extraterrestrials. However, their trip is cut short after a storm hits and destroys their spacecraft. Players control the four astronauts, each with unique abilities, struggling to survive in their damaged spacecraft. Your goal is to find a way to get all the crew members to Mars. Each character has separate health points, a stress meter, and a dice cache.

4. Disco Elysium
In a seaside district of a glorious city, a detective with amnesia takes on a murder mystery case. During his investigations, he begins to recall bits and pieces of his past. Additionally, he becomes aware of dark forces that threaten to affect the city. In Disco Elysium, players engage in the storyline through skill checks and dialogue trees. It features four primary abilities, which include intellect, psyche, physique, and motorics, with each ability having six different secondary skills. Players can improve their skills through skill points earned from levelling up.
3. PARANORMASIGHT: The Seven Mysteries of Honjo
The title is a visual novel following the tales of supernatural urban legends named The Seven Mysteries of Honjo. Set in the 1980s in Sumida, Tokyo, Japan, it features several characters plagued with deadly curses. Players must unravel the stories of each character in the district to learn the secrets behind the curses. In the gameplay, you carry out investigations and answer quizzes based on what you learn. Also, you have access to a flow chart that allows you to view the storylines and perspectives of the protagonists.

1. Scarlet Hollow
Tabitha, now head of the Scarlet family and daughter of your estranged Aunt Pearlanne, invites you to her mother's funeral. You travel to Scarlet Hollow, a small town in North Carolina, supported by the Scarlet-owned coal mines. Here, players encounter different characters, including a cryptozoology YouTuber named Stella, who invites them to film a video in the woods. Players select their character’s name, gender, and other traits and embark on a quest with Stella. On their way, they discover monstrous creatures named Ditchlings that have been responsible for abducting animals and laying eggs in them.
